> Handling of OpenFlow PACKET_OUT implies pushing the packet through
> the datapath and packet processing inside the datapath could trigger
> an upcall.  In case of system datapath, 'dpif_execute()' sends packet
> to the kernel module and returns.  If any, upcall  will be triggered
> inside the kernel and handled by a separate thread in userspace.
> But in case of userspace datapath full processing of the packet happens
> inside the 'dpif_execute()' in the same thread that handled PACKET_OUT.
> This causes an issue if upcall will lead to modification of flow rules.
